WebThere are two ways to consider how the nervous system is divided functionally. First, the basic functions of the nervous system are sensation, integration, and response. Secondly, control of the body can be somatic or autonomic—divisions that are largely defined by the structures that are involved in the response. WebJun 2, 2024 · The nervous system is an important part of your body—a network of special fibers that does the vital work of transmitting and processing signals from our brain and all over our body. It monitors and coordinates voluntary actions, like walking and talking, as well as involuntary functions, like your heartbeat, breathing and digestion. The brain processes … WebApr 12, 2024 · The working of the nervous system is based on the property of electrical excitation of these neuron and their interconnections with other neurons. An electrically excited neuron can transmit excitation to the other neurons. This capability of propagation of the excitation forms the basis of the functioning of the entire nervous system.

It controls things like thought, movement, and emotion, as well as breathing, … early medical school selection programWebJan 17, 2024 · The nervous system plays an important role in regulating the respiratory system. It is responsible for sending signals from the brain to the muscles of the chest and abdomen, which control the rate and depth of breathing.
